    "content": "From: Thierry Reding <treding@nvidia.com>\n\nConvert the Tegra186 GPIO driver to use the banked GPIO infrastructure,\nwhich simplifies some parts of the driver.\n\nSigned-off-by: Thierry Reding <treding@nvidia.com>\n---\n drivers/gpio/gpio-tegra186.c | 211 ++++++++++++++++---------------------------\n 1 file changed, 79 insertions(+), 132 deletions(-)",
